01 - In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, lemon zest, lemon juice, minced garlic, smoked paprika, salt, black pepper, and dried dill until well combined.
02 - Pat the salmon fillets thoroughly dry with paper towels. Brush both sides generously with the marinade, reserving 1 tablespoon of the mixture for the asparagus.
03 - Place the trimmed asparagus spears in a bowl and toss them with the reserved tablespoon of marinade until evenly coated.
04 - Preheat the air fryer to 400°F for 3 minutes.
05 - Place the salmon fillets in the air fryer basket skin-side down, leaving space between them. Arrange the asparagus spears around the salmon.
06 - Cook for 10 to 12 minutes, or until the salmon is cooked through (internal temperature 125°F–130°F) and the asparagus is tender and lightly crisped.
07 - Transfer to a serving plate and serve immediately with lemon wedges and optional fresh herbs.
